Job description

The Parish Database and Registration Coordinator is responsible for maintaining accurate parishioner records and managing new parishioner registrations. This position supports the parish’s mission by ensuring the integrity and accuracy of parish membership data, facilitating effective communication, stewardship, and pastoral outreach., Parishioner Registration

  • Process and enter new parishioner registrations into the parish database.
  • Review registration forms for completeness and follow up as needed to obtain missing information.
  • Connect new parishioners with appropriate staff based on information provided in registration form, as needed.

Database Maintenance

  • Maintain accurate parishioner and family records within the parish database management system.
  • Identify, review, and merge duplicate family and individual records.
  • Update member contact information, sacramental records, and household status as needed.
  • Perform regular database audits to ensure data accuracy and consistency.
  • Ensure confidentiality and proper stewardship of parishioner information.

Membership Review

  • Conduct periodic reviews of parishioner records to identify families who have relocated, transferred, or are no longer active in the parish.
  • Coordinate appropriate follow-up procedures prior to updating membership status.
  • Maintain accurate records of inactive, moved, or deceased parishioners in accordance with parish policies.
